Aquamanstar Jason Momoa may seem to be a tough guy, but he has a soft side as well. When he was 20 years old, he starred inBaywatch: Hawaiifor the first time. He once said to Esquire about his rise in the Hollywood industry. He also mentioned how, despite his passion for acting, no one took him seriously in his early career.

Although these early projects gave him substantial exposure, they did not result in significant career advancements. Momoa struggled for years to find major roles as an actor and dealt with financial issues. He became a bouncer as a result of all of these.

Jason Momoa Was Compelled To Work As A Bouncer
In an interview with Esquire, the actor opened up about how he was deprived of mainstream roles, even after doingBaywatchalong with Pamela Anderson. Momoa said,
“I fell in love with the art of acting. But no one took me seriously. Baywatch isn’t known for its […] quality of acting. I couldn’t get an agent to save my life.”

As he told Esquire, he later relocated to Los Angeles, worked as a bouncer, and lived in a trailer, until landing a role in a Lifetime movie.
Momoa finally got an opportunity to playAquamanin the 2016 superhero movieBatman v Superman: Dawn of Justice. Fans and critics reacted positively to his portrayal of the character, which led to his own standalone film,Aquaman, released in 2018. The film was a major hit that brought in over $1 billion worldwide and made Momoa an acclaimed action star.

Despite hurdles and financial challenges, he persevered, polished his talents, and eventually rose to fame, becoming one of Hollywood’s most recognized actors today.

Jason Momoa’s Memorable Role inBaywatch: Hawaii
Before his rise to worldwide fame as Aquaman,Jason Momoahad a significant early role in the popular television seriesBaywatch: Hawaii. The show was a spin-off of the popular American action drama seriesBaywatch.Baywatch: Hawaiiaired from 1999 to 2001 and was set on the beautiful beaches of Hawaii.
Momoa portrayed the character of Jason Ioane, a younger and adventurous lifeguard who joined the group at Baywatch Hawaii. While his role in the series was not as high-profile as some of his later projects, it marked one of his first noteworthy television appearances. It served as a stepping stone in his career, opening doors to new possibilities and serving him in making a name for himself in the industry.
